Woman’s body exhumed 33 days after burial in Samastipur; father alleges murder over dowry | Patna News

In a chilling twist of events, the body of an 18-year-old woman was exhumed in Samastipur, Bihar, just over a month after her untimely demise. Her family has raised serious concerns, alleging foul play related to dowry disputes. Initially categorized as a suicide, her father insists that her in-laws are responsible for her tragic death….

24-yr-old dies after falling into elevator shaft, 2 held | Kolkata News

Kolkata: Two men, Mohammad Tasir and Sai Ansari, have been arrested on Friday afternoon for their alleged involvement in the death of their friend, Mohammad Sahab (24), in Anandapur.
